What is the TCF Exam?
The TCF Official Website is a standardized test developed to assess the French language abilities of non-native speakers. It examines prospects across four primary locations: listening understanding, reading comprehension, speaking, and writing. Each area scores candidates on a scale from A1 (newbie) to C2 (proficient), lined up with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R).

Signing up for the TCF test online is a straightforward process. Below are the normal actions included:
Step 1: Visit the Official Website
Prospects need to browse to the main TCF test site, where they can find all needed information about the test.
Step 2: Create an Account
If this is your very first time registering, you will require to create an account. This generally involves:
Providing individual details (Name, Email, and so on)Creating a passwordConsenting to conditionsAction 3: Select Exam Type
Choose which TCF examination you wish to take-- for example, TCF for Academic Purposes (TCF TP) or the TCF for Residency (TCF DAP).
Step 4: Choose Date and Location
Select your favored exam date and location from a readily available list. It's advisable to schedule your area early due to minimal schedule.
Step 5: Complete Payment
The majority of registrations need an assessment fee. Ensure that you use a protected payment approach, as the site will reroute you to a payment portal.
Step 6: Confirmation
After payment, prospects will get a confirmation email with information about the test, such as the date, time, and location. Save this for future referral.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How long does the TCF test take?
The overall period of the Order TCF Certificate exam, including breaks, is around 3 hours, depending upon the sections picked.
2. How frequently is the TCF examination held?
The TCF test is provided several times throughout the year, however availability can vary by place. Candidates should inspect specific screening centers for in-depth schedules.
3. What recognition do I need to bring to the test?
A lot of centers require candidates to present a valid kind of identification, such as a passport or national ID. Guarantee that the document matches the name utilized during registration.
4. Can I reschedule my examination?
Policies on rescheduling differ by testing center. Typically, candidates must get in touch with the center a minimum of 2 weeks in advance to discuss their options.
5. What if I require unique accommodations?
Prospects needing special accommodations ought to contact their testing center ahead of time to discuss their requirements and guarantee required plans are made.
